I applied online. The process took 5 days. I interviewed at Morgan Stanley in Dec 2009
Interview
Got an HR call a few days after submitting online. Only had one very detailed techie phone interview. Morgan Stanley's HR is outsourced to HR consultants. I thought that was odd. I seemed to match some of the skills they were looking for, but I completely bombed on the very very technical questions, things that I had not done in over 5 years. And also these are things that usually people don't know off the top of their heads. In my experience, one of the most important technical must-haves is not knowing everything, but knowing where to look for anything. Sorry, I do not know the actual UNIX command with every possible flag or parameter...that's what UNIX man pages are for.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
If Morgan Stanley merged with or acquired another company, how would you design a solution such that the people from MS and people from the newly acquired company can access each company's applications using their own identities, without change to their user ids or passwords?
